Design and Application of Medical Monitoring System Based on Android

Article Preview

Abstract:

With the development of information and communication technology and the advent of new technologies including wireless communication, smart handheld mobile terminals and wearable medical sensor detection technology, mobile medical care is facing its development opportunity. In this context, our medical monitoring system combines wireless communication technology with wearable medical sensor and designs a remote medical monitoring of multiple physiological parameters. With the support of Android devices, this system offers medical reports retrieval, online diagnosis and health guidelines. It provides users with multi-functional, instant, real-time monitoring and interactive medical services in a high efficient low cost way, which enables remote interrogation and medical care become possible.
